River Oaks Gc is an 18-hole golf course in Oklahoma City, OK with a par of 71. It offers 4 tee sets: black (6,698 yards, slope 132, rating 72.8), blue (6,305 yards, slope 128, rating 70.6), white (5,863 yards, slope 117, rating 68.3), yellow (5,026 yards, slope 114, rating 66). The hardest hole is #6, a par 5 playing 496 yards from the first tee.
